《BT Tracker服务器终极指南:解锁高速下载的隐藏钥匙》

BitTorrent Tracker服务器列表:去中心化网络的关键目录

在BitTorrent这一广泛使用的点对点文件共享协议中,Tracker服务器扮演着至关重要的角色。它并非直接存储或传输文件内容本身,而是作为一个中央目录或协调员,帮助参与同一文件下载的众多用户(即“节点”)相互发现和连接。简单来说,当你开始下载一个种子文件时,你的客户端会联系其中列出的Tracker服务器,报告“我在这里,我要下载这个文件”。Tracker服务器则会回复一份当前正在上传或下载该文件的其他用户的IP地址列表,从而建立起一个高效的P2P网络。

Tracker列表的构成与工作原理

文章插图
一个标准的种子文件(.torrent)或磁力链接中,都包含了一个或多个Tracker服务器的URL地址。这些地址通常以“http://”、“https://”或“udp://”开头。当主要Tracker失效时,客户端会自动尝试列表中的其他Tracker,这提高了网络的鲁棒性。Tracker服务器本身只处理非常轻量级的HTTP或UDP查询,记录用户的IP、端口、下载进度等信息,并返回对等节点列表。这种设计使得BitTorrent网络在文件分发上极具效率,尤其对于热门资源,下载速度会随着分享者增多而显著提升。

公共Tracker与私有Tracker

Tracker主要分为两大类。公共Tracker对任何用户开放,是许多普通用户接触BT下载的起点。它们维护着庞大的对等节点数据库,但可能因为运营成本、法律压力或滥用而导致不稳定或突然关闭。而私有Tracker则是需要邀请或经过考核才能加入的封闭社区。它们通常有严格的分享率规则,鼓励用户长期做种,从而能提供更高速、更稳定、更稀缺的资源下载环境。私有Tracker的列表通常是保密的,不对外公开。

Tracker列表的维护与更新

由于公共Tracker的兴衰更迭,用户有时需要手动更新客户端中的Tracker列表以获得更好的连接性和下载速度。网络上存在一些社区维护的公共Tracker列表汇总项目,用户可以将这些列表添加到自己的种子任务中。现代BitTorrent客户端(如qBittorrent)也内置了自动更新公共Tracker列表的功能。这一操作的本质是为同一个下载任务添加更多的“信息查询点”,增加了找到更多对等节点的机会,尤其在原始Tracker失效时尤为有用。

DHT与PEX:Tracker的补充与未来

随着技术发展,完全去中心化的发现机制正在逐步减少对传统Tracker服务器的依赖。分布式哈希表技术允许客户端不通过Tracker,直接通过一个去中心化的网络发现节点。而节点交换协议则允许已连接的节点相互交换他们已知的其他节点信息。对于磁力链接,DHT已成为核心支持技术。然而,在下载初始阶段或资源冷门时,一个可靠的Tracker服务器仍然能极大地加速节点发现过程。因此,Tracker列表、DHT和PEX共同构成了现代BitTorrent客户端高效连接的基石。 总而言之,Tracker服务器列表是BitTorrent生态系统中虽不显眼但至关重要的一环。它作为引导者,将分散在全球的个体连接成一个高效的协作网络。理解其作用与维护方法,能帮助用户更好地利用P2P技术,获得更稳定、更快速的文件共享体验。
文章插图
文章插图

评论(3)

发表评论

环保爱好者 2023-06-15 14:30
这是一个非常重要的协议!希望各国能够真正落实承诺,为我们的子孙后代留下一个更美好的地球。
回复 点赞(15)
气候变化研究者 2023-06-15 12:15
协议内容令人鼓舞,但关键还在于执行。我们需要建立有效的监督机制,确保各国履行承诺。同时,技术创新也是实现减排目标的关键。
回复 点赞(8)
普通市民 2023-06-15 10:45
作为普通人,我们也能为气候变化做出贡献。比如减少使用一次性塑料制品,选择公共交通等。希望更多人加入到环保行动中来。
回复 点赞(22)